https://www.avient.com/sites/default/files/2020-07/case-study-one-pager-custom-pa-grade-led-heat-sink-1.pdf
© 2020, All Right Reserved
Avient Corporation, 33587 Walker Road, Avon Lake, Ohio USA 44012
LIGHTING
MANUFACTURER
H E A T S I N K F O R H I G H P O W E R
L E D
• PA based grade to replace aluminum
• High thermal conductivity ̴ 15 W/mK
• Electrically conductive
• Easy moulding
• Improved light output compared to
alternative materials
• Improved corrosion resistance and
weight reduction
• It gave the customer more design
possibilities and a more cost effective
solution
Customized PA based grade

https://www.avient.com/sites/default/files/2022-01/Versaflex CE TPEs for 5G Application Bulletin.pdf
Device designs are changing
to improve high-speed performance and network
connectivity to support faster speeds, higher
capacity, and lower latencies for customers.
These 5G transparent
TPEs combine the excellent physical properties,
aesthetics and UV resistance qualities of traditional
TPEs with lower dielectric constant (Dk) and
dissipation factor (Df) performance, resulting in
an advanced material solution with less signal
degradation for next-generation devices.
